Description:
The Empowering Future initiative is a project led by the Toronto Teen Track Program to reduce violent crime among racialized and at‑risk youth in Toronto. The project will support 150 youth through mentorship and structured activities such as job readiness training, education support, conflict‑management skills, and sports. It is delivered in collaboration with Malvern Family Resource Centre, the Toronto District School Board, and Toronto Police Services. Family engagement, discussions with police, and ongoing monitoring of participation, behavior, education, and employment outcomes will inform project improvements and final reporting.
